Debian是一个稳定、安全且功能强大的Linux发行版,它的分区策略对于系统的性能和可维护性至关重要。以下是一些关于Debian分区使用的心得:
分区规划
-
/boot分区
- 存放引导加载器(如GRUB)所需的文件。
- 建议大小为200MB至500MB,足够容纳多个内核版本。
-
/分区
- 根目录,包含系统的所有文件和目录。
- 可以根据个人需求分配大小,一般建议至少20GB。
-
/home分区
- 用户主目录的存放地。
- 如果有多个用户,可以为每个用户单独分配空间,或者将/home独立的分区。
-
/var分区
- 存放系统日志、缓存和其他可变数据。
- 根据系统使用情况,可能需要较大的空间。
-
/tmp分区
- 临时文件存储区。
- 可以设置为一个较小的分区,或者挂载为tmpfs(内存文件系统)以提高性能。
-
swap分区
- 交换空间,当物理内存不足时,操作系统会将部分数据交换到swap中。
- 建议大小为物理内存的1-2倍,但不宜过大,以免浪费磁盘空间。
分区工具
- fdisk:传统的磁盘分区工具,适用于简单的磁盘操作。
- parted:更现代的分区工具,支持GPT和MBR分区表。
- gparted:图形化界面,易于使用,适合新手。
分区技巧
- 备份重要数据:在进行分区操作之前,务必备份重要数据,以防数据丢失。
- 合理分配空间:根据实际需求合理分配各个分区的大小,避免浪费或不足。
- 使用LVM:逻辑卷管理(LVM)提供了灵活的磁盘管理功能,可以方便地调整分区大小。
- 挂载选项:根据需要设置合适的挂载选项,如noatime、nodiratime等,以提高性能。
分区示例
以下是一个典型的Debian分区示例:
/dev/sda1 /boot ext4 defaults 0 2
/dev/sda2 / ext4 defaults 0 1
/dev/sda3 /home ext4 defaults 0 2
/dev/sda4 /var ext4 defaults 0 2
/dev/sda5 swap swap defaults 0 0
注意事项
- 不要随意删除分区:分区删除后,数据将无法恢复,请谨慎操作。
- 注意文件系统兼容性:确保所选文件系统与硬件兼容,并支持所需的特性。
- 定期维护:定期检查磁盘空间使用情况,及时清理不必要的文件。
总之,合理的分区规划对于Debian系统的稳定性和性能至关重要。希望以上心得能对你有所帮助!